Sans Superellipse Gakat 6 is a very bold, narrow, low contrast, italic, normal x-height font visually similar to 'Dexa Pro' by Artegra, 'Muller Next' by Fontfabric, 'Argot' by K-Type, 'DIN Next' and 'DIN Next Paneuropean' by Monotype, and 'Calps Sans' by Typesketchbook (names referenced only for comparison).

A compact, heavy oblique sans with rounded, superellipse-like curves and tightly controlled counters. Strokes stay largely uniform, producing a dense, ink-rich silhouette and strong vertical rhythm. The capitals are wide-shouldered and simplified, while the lowercase carries sturdy, single-storey shapes (notably a and g) with pronounced, rounded terminals. Numerals follow the same chunky, forward-leaning construction, maintaining consistent weight and a cohesive, compressed texture across lines.

This font is best suited to short, high-impact text such as sports identities, event posters, promotional headlines, and bold labeling. It also fits apparel graphics and packaging where a compact, energetic wordshape needs to read quickly and hold its own against strong imagery.

The overall tone is forceful and kinetic, with a forward-leaning stance that reads as fast and competitive. Its rounded geometry softens the aggression just enough to feel approachable, creating a sporty, poster-like character with a slightly retro display flavor.

The design appears intended to deliver maximum impact in minimal space, combining a condensed footprint with rounded, simplified forms for strong legibility at display sizes. The consistent stroke weight and oblique stance emphasize speed and confidence, aiming for bold branding and attention-grabbing titling.

A noticeable rightward slant and compact spacing create high visual momentum in longer lines. Curves are generously rounded and corners tend to resolve into smooth, blunt endings, which helps the face stay cohesive at large sizes and in bold, high-impact settings.
